Legal frameworks, specifically the Americans with Disabilities Act (ADA) and the Health Insurance Portability and Accountability Act (HIPAA), establish critical parameters for wellness programs. The ADA prohibits discrimination against individuals with disabilities, ensuring that participation in employer-sponsored wellness programs remains a matter of free will.

It dictates that an employer cannot compel an employee to participate, nor can it deny access to health coverage or other benefits based on a refusal to join. Similarly, no adverse action, such as retaliation, can be taken against an employee who opts out.

HIPAA complements these protections by meticulously guarding the confidentiality of your health information. When a wellness program operates as part of a group health plan, HIPAA’s privacy and security rules apply with full force.

These regulations restrict the disclosure of protected health information (PHI) to employers, typically mandating that such data is managed by third-party administrators who provide only aggregated, anonymized reports back to the employer. This separation ensures that your individual biological narrative remains confidential, preventing its direct use in employment-related decisions.

Understanding the Core Tenets of Voluntariness

The concept of a “voluntary” wellness program under these statutes encompasses several key elements, each designed to uphold an individual’s right to control their personal health journey. Participation must represent an unencumbered election, free from any form of coercion or undue influence. The absence of compulsion ensures that the decision to share health data, particularly information as sensitive as hormonal profiles or metabolic markers, stems from a considered choice rather than an obligation.

  • No Mandatory Involvement ∞ Employees retain the absolute right to decline participation in any wellness program without fear of reprisal.
  • Benefit Access Unaffected ∞ Eligibility for health insurance coverage or specific benefit packages remains independent of wellness program participation.
  • Protection Against Retaliation ∞ Employers are strictly prohibited from imposing any adverse employment actions on individuals who choose not to engage with wellness initiatives.

The concept of voluntariness, while seemingly straightforward, assumes layers of complexity when financial incentives or penalties enter the equation. The Equal Employment Opportunity Commission (EEOC) has historically grappled with defining the threshold at which incentives transform from encouragement into coercion, thereby undermining the voluntary nature of a program.

Biometric screenings and health risk assessments frequently serve as cornerstones of wellness programs, offering insights into an individual’s physiological state. For someone navigating hormonal shifts or metabolic dysregulation, these screenings can provide valuable data. However, the collection of such deeply personal information, including markers of endocrine function, necessitates a robust framework of consent and data protection.

A program is considered “reasonably designed” under the ADA when it aims to promote health or prevent disease, providing substantive follow-up information or advice, not merely collecting data.

Incentives, when excessively large, risk transforming voluntary health engagement into a coerced disclosure of sensitive biological information.

Distinguishing Coercion from Encouragement in Wellness Programs

The line between offering an incentive and imposing a coercive condition can appear subtle. When incentives become substantial, such as a significant reduction in health insurance premiums or a substantial penalty for non-participation, they can create an economic pressure that undermines genuine voluntariness.

The regulatory landscape surrounding these incentive limits has seen flux, with prior EEOC rules permitting rewards up to 30% of the total cost of coverage, a limit later withdrawn due to court rulings. This regulatory evolution highlights the ongoing challenge of balancing employer interest in healthier workforces with individual autonomy.

Programs are deemed voluntary when they meet specific criteria, ensuring that an individual’s decision to participate truly stems from personal choice.

Aspect of Voluntariness Description
Absence of Compulsion No employee is required to join the program.
Benefit Non-Conditionality Health plan eligibility or benefit levels remain unaffected by participation status.
No Adverse Employment Action Refusal to participate results in no negative impact on employment.
Confidentiality Assurance Individually identifiable health information remains protected.

Furthermore, the ADA mandates “reasonable accommodation” for individuals with disabilities, including those with endocrine disorders. A wellness program must offer alternative means for individuals to earn rewards or achieve health goals if their condition makes standard participation difficult or impossible. This ensures that wellness initiatives remain inclusive, acknowledging the diverse physiological realities within a population.

From an academic perspective, the interpretation of “voluntary” under these regulations hinges upon the absence of coercion, intimidation, or adverse action. This extends beyond overt threats to encompass situations where the financial incentives are so substantial that they render non-participation economically untenable for an employee.

The EEOC’s previous attempts to establish specific incentive caps, such as the 30% rule, and their subsequent withdrawal, underscore the inherent difficulty in quantifying the precise point at which a reward transitions into a penalty for non-engagement. This regulatory fluidity creates an environment where employers must continuously assess their programs to ensure perceived voluntariness, particularly when dealing with health information as sensitive as an individual’s hormonal and metabolic profile.

The legal interpretation of “voluntary” in wellness programs must reconcile with the physiological reality of individualized health and the ethical demands of data autonomy.

The collection of extensive physiological data, often including markers directly relevant to endocrine and metabolic function (e.g. fasting glucose, lipid panels, and potentially even hormone levels), presents a complex challenge for data privacy and ethical considerations. HIPAA’s robust framework, which classifies such information as Protected Health Information (PHI) when linked to a group health plan, mandates stringent safeguards.

This involves the de-identification of data and the use of third-party administrators to prevent employers from accessing individual health records, thereby mitigating the risk of discrimination based on health status. However, the aggregation of this data, even if anonymized, still permits population-level analyses that can influence future program designs, raising questions about the broader implications for specific demographic groups.

Regulatory Aspect ADA Compliance HIPAA Compliance
Voluntariness No coercion; no denial of benefits or adverse action for non-participation. Applies when part of a group health plan; ensures privacy and security of PHI.
Incentives Must not be so substantial as to be coercive; current limits are uncertain. Allows incentives up to 30% of coverage cost for health-contingent programs.
Data Protection Requires confidentiality of medical information collected. Strict rules for PHI use and disclosure; employer access limited to aggregated data.
Program Design Must be “reasonably designed” to promote health, not just collect data. Must be “reasonably designed” to promote health or prevent disease.

Moreover, the concept of informed consent takes on heightened significance. For a wellness program to be truly voluntary, individuals must possess a comprehensive understanding of what data is collected, how it will be used, who will access it, and the potential implications of their participation or non-participation.

This necessitates clear, accessible communication, especially when complex physiological markers are involved.
